
Dynamics of plasmas
The dynamics of plasmas involve the movement and behavior of ionized gases where electrons and ions are free to move independently. This creates complex interactions influenced by magnetic and electric fields, leading to phenomena like waves, instabilities, and self-organizing structures. These behaviors are fundamental in natural settings like stars and the Earth's magnetosphere, as well as in technological applications like fusion energy and plasma TVs. Understanding plasma dynamics helps scientists predict and control these flows, making it vital for advancements in space science, energy, and industry.
